BIO
Transdisciplinary artist and researcher based in Hong Kong and Skopje. Explores issues of liminality, identity, and public space through digital painting, video, and performance.
Work shown in more than 50 exhibitions, screenings and festivals worldwide, including USA, Canada, Germany, France, UK, Austria, Ireland, Italy, Netherlands, Spain, Slovenia, Turkey, United Arab Emirates, Russia, etc. Public art projects on LED video screens, video billboards, posters and billboards in NYC, Skopje, and Dublin.
MFA in New Media (Danube University Krems and Transart Institute New York and Berlin).
Artist residencies: SVA (New York), Wooloo (Berlin), Dia: Beacon (NY), PNCA (Portland, OR), etc. Recipient of a CEC Artslink Fellowship (NYC). Author of a book on artist interventions in public space.
